NOTICE

These reports have been produced by student teams at the University who have taken this TQM401 course in Total Quality Management in the Engineering program. They follow the guidelines of either the Malcolm Baldrige National Quality Award, the Deming Prize, ISO9000, or the QS-9000 criteria. The purpose of the course is not to apply for these awards, but to learn about all aspects of TQM. Thus, there are some areas that are treated more lightly and others more in depth than might otherwise be expected.

The content of the material is that of the students working with real or made-up organizations. As the instructor, I make no claims to the accuracy of this information. It is an attempt by students in a few short months to understand how quality principles can be applied to managing an organization. Any errors or omissions are unintentional. Ownership of these reports rest with the authors.

Data in these reports may have been sanitized or changed to protect the confidentiality of the host organization.
